Sen. Introduces Bill To Test Out Taxing Motorists For Every Mile They Drive

                      

Democrat Sen. Mark DeSaulnier of California says the state's gas tax is no longer bringing in the revenue it used to. This is due to the increase in hybrid car owners. His plan is to bring forth a vehicle miles traveled (VMT) tax. That means you would be taxed for every mile you drive. For now this is said to be voluntary.
